Understanding Adjustment of Status and Its Complexities

Adjustment of Status is the procedure by which a person shifts their immigration status from a temporary or undocumented status to that of a lawful permanent resident. It seems like a single step, but it actually encompasses multiple applications, supplementary paperwork, medical exams, background investigations, and in many cases an in-person appointment. Each of these components comes with its own set of requirements, and overlooking even a tiny detail can result in hold-ups or outright refusals.

How an Attorney Helps You Avoid Costly Mistakes

Among the greatest reasons to work with an attorney is the enormous amount of paperwork that must be handled. Form I-485, the primary form for Adjustment of Status, is just the beginning. Depending on your individual circumstances, you may additionally have to complete and submit Form I-130, Form I-864, employment authorization paperwork, and travel authorization documents — all of which come with precise requirements and documentary standards. An skilled attorney recognizes just which paperwork are applicable to your distinct situation and the proper way to complete them accurately the very first time.

Mistakes on immigration documents are not insignificant hassles. A inaccurate answer, a absent sign-off, or an unfinished portion can trigger a Request for Evidence from USCIS, which tacks on months to your timeline. In more serious circumstances, contradictions or mistakes can spark alarm that cause heightened inspection or even allegations of fraudulent activity. An legal representative reviews every item before submission, dramatically reducing the possibility of these problems.

More than paperwork, attorneys understand the legal nuances that most applicants simply aren’t familiar with. For example, certain previous immigration infractions, criminal records, or prior deportation orders can establish bars to eligibility that aren’t necessarily obvious. A skilled lawyer can assess your past honestly and assist you understand whether a waiver is an option or if an alternate approach would better serve your aims.
